What is the percent of decrease from 40 to 22?

Respuesta :

boblepop8
boblepop8 boblepop8
  • 02-11-2020

Answer:

45% decrease

Step-by-step explanation:

The formula for percent of decrease/ increase is

Original - change/ original

So 40 - 22 = 18

18/40 = 0.45

Turn 0.45 to percent by moving the decimal two spaces to the right

45%

You can check by multiplying the original number by the percentage. So,

40 x 0.45 = 18
